```bash
# StreamNative Cloud (stdio)
bin/snmcp stdio --organization $ORG --key-file my_sa.json

# External Kafka
bin/snmcp stdio --use-external-kafka --kafka-bootstrap-servers localhost:9092

# External Pulsar
bin/snmcp stdio --use-external-pulsar --pulsar-web-service-url http://localhost:8080
```

For HTTP/SSE mode add `sse --http-addr :9090 --http-path /mcp`.
```bash
# SSE server
bin/snmcp sse --http-addr :9090 --http-path /mcp --organization $ORG --key-file my_sa.json
```

SSE notes:
- Health endpoints: `/mcp/healthz` and `/mcp/readyz`.
- Multi-session Pulsar (SSE + external Pulsar only): `--multi-session-pulsar`, `--session-cache-size`, `--session-ttl-minutes`.

## 5 | Architecture overview

Request flow:
```
Client Request -> MCP Server (pkg/mcp/server.go)
-> Transport (pkg/cmd/mcp)
-> Tool Handler (builders)
-> Context functions (pkg/mcp/ctx.go)
-> Service client (Kafka/Pulsar/SNCloud)
```

Core components:
1. Server and sessions - `pkg/mcp/server.go` manages Kafka/Pulsar/SNCloud sessions and MCP server wiring.
2. Tool builders - `pkg/mcp/builders/` implements the builder pattern and feature validation.
3. Tool registration - `pkg/mcp/*_tools.go` adds tools based on feature flags.
4. Functions-as-tools (PFTools) - dynamic Pulsar Functions mapping with a circuit breaker.
5. Session management - `pkg/mcp/session/` implements LRU + TTL cleanup for multi-session Pulsar mode.

Key patterns:
- Builder + registry for tool assembly.
- Context injection for sessions.
- Feature flags defined in `pkg/mcp/features.go`.
- Multi-session mode disables the global Pulsar session and requires per-request tokens.
